Kathmandu-On Constitution Day, Nepal’s UML organized a program at its central office in Chyasal, attended by most party leaders except Chairman KP Sharma Oli.

After the program, UML leader Mahesh Basnet spoke with YouTubers. When asked about allegations by Sudhan Gurung, Basnet said, “These are baseless claims; no accusations have been made against me. Sudhan only shared what he heard in fear.” He also suggested that Gurung might join UML.

Basnet responded to actress Rima Bishwakarma, who had questioned his conduct, saying, “Call me a thug? I became a village chairman at 23 and have never demanded even two rupees from anyone.” He invited her to visit his home to see the truth for herself.
